The importance of news
Newsworthiness is determined through the use of values. They help determine what is newsworthy and which events are considered newsworthy. The news values are crucial for journalists and producers to be able to see their surroundings. They're a crucial part of the newsmaking process. If you've ever wondered how certain events are considered worthy of being reported, continue reading to know more about these standards.
News values can be divided into negative and positive. Negative news is perceived as more important than news that is positive. News that is negative tends to be covered more than news that is positive. Stories of deaths and violence are more popular. Stories about extreme weather tend to be ignored even if they are considered good news.
A variety of researchers have attempted to determine news values. Certain lists are based on surveys while some others used experiments. People rate news stories by assessing their relevance to them , to verify their theories. The ratings are used to determine if an article is worthy of being published. Although this method isn't perfect it has proved useful in certain instances.

Influence on the selection of stories
This theory suggests that stories about news are picked according to a person's impressions regarding topic relevance. Although perceptions of relevancy can aid in the selection of stories, it's not enough to justify them from reading them. The ability to feel connected to other news sources is a major factor in whether or not one decides to go through the story.
While journalists are still able to exercise the ability to decide on which stories to report the audience's data is becoming increasingly important in the process of selecting news stories. It has been shown that metrics for audience impact journalists' perceptions about which stories are important for the public. In a study that was conducted recently of the 136 Belgian journalist working in the field of politics, we found that stories that were associated with positive audience analytics were ranked higher than those without. Stories that featured negative metrics on audience were also less rated.
Eye tracking data was utilized for this study to study the effects of news factors on how people select news articles from news websites. Eye tracking techniques revealed that people will take more time to read news stories when the subject matter is related to their daily lives.
